MacMillan is introducing a new software called DynamicBooks which could be the turning point in textbook publishing students are looking for.  The New York Times reports that customized digital textbooks using this new software will begin selling in August.  These books will be viewable on laptops, as well as iPhones and, potentially, the new iPad.
